Vue.js Nation 2024: PrimeVue | The Next-Gen UI Component Library by Cagatay Civici

Vue School
14 Feb 202421:30

Summary

TLDRPrime View is a next-generation UI component suite developed by PrimeTek, offering a unique approach with customizable styling and an unstyled mode. With over 150 million downloads, Prime View emphasizes accessibility, following WCAG 2.2 standards. It includes over 8+ UI components, from basic to advanced, like data tables with extensive features. The library is open-source and free, with a focus on functional components that can be skinned with various CSS frameworks. Prime View's recent updates include a 2024 theme, a CLI tool for easy setup, and a roadmap featuring advanced components and a theming API. The speaker invites developers to join their active Discord community for support.

Takeaways

  • 🌟 Prime View is the latest addition to the suite of UI libraries by PrimeTek, following PrimeFaces, PrimeReact, and PrimeNG.
  • 🚀 Prime View is developed by a dedicated team of 15 developers, with a focus solely on UI libraries, ensuring continuous improvement and updates.
  • 🛠 The philosophy behind Prime View is to provide components that are customizable, with the approach 'the components are yours, not ours', allowing for extensive styling and customization.
  • 🎨 Prime View offers an 'unstyled mode', which allows developers to apply their own styles without being influenced by the library's default styling.
  • 📈 Prime View includes over 8 plus UI components, ranging from basic elements like Avatars and Sliders to advanced components like Data Tables with various features like row expansion and virtual scrolling.
  • 🆓 All Prime View components are open source and free to use, with no paywall, reflecting PrimeTek's commitment to the developer community.
  • ♿ Prime View places a strong emphasis on accessibility, ensuring compliance with WCAG 2.1 standards and providing semantic HTML for native browser elements.
  • 🎨 Prime View supports multiple themes, including a default PrimeOne theme, Bootstrap, and Material themes, with the ability for developers to switch between them effortlessly.
  • 🔄 Prime View introduced a 'pass through' feature, allowing developers to bind events, attributes, and classes to component internals, enhancing customization and extending functionality.
  • 📝 Prime View is actively developed with a roadmap that includes new themes, advanced components, a theming API, and support for design tokens and CLI tools.
  • 🔍 The Prime View team is highly engaged with the community, offering support through Discord and actively seeking feedback to improve the library.

Q & A

  • What is the main focus of Prime View?

    -Prime View is a next-generation UI component suite developed by Prime Tech, focusing on providing customizable and accessible UI components with a strong emphasis on the 'modotto' approach, where styling is left entirely up to the user.

  • How does Prime View differ from other UI libraries?

    -Prime View differs by offering a unique approach where all component internals are exposed, allowing users to style and extend functionality without waiting for the library maintainer. It also features an unstyled mode and pass-through properties that are not commonly found in other UI libraries.

Outlines

plate

Esta sección está disponible solo para usuarios con suscripción. Por favor, mejora tu plan para acceder a esta parte.

Mejorar ahora

Mindmap

plate

Esta sección está disponible solo para usuarios con suscripción. Por favor, mejora tu plan para acceder a esta parte.

Mejorar ahora

Keywords

plate

Esta sección está disponible solo para usuarios con suscripción. Por favor, mejora tu plan para acceder a esta parte.

Mejorar ahora

Highlights

plate

Esta sección está disponible solo para usuarios con suscripción. Por favor, mejora tu plan para acceder a esta parte.

Mejorar ahora

Transcripts

plate

Esta sección está disponible solo para usuarios con suscripción. Por favor, mejora tu plan para acceder a esta parte.

Mejorar ahora
Rate This

5.0 / 5 (0 votes)

Etiquetas Relacionadas
Prime ViewUI ComponentsCustomizationAccessibilityFrontend DevelopmentWeb DesignOpen SourceUser InterfaceCSS LibrariesTailwind CSS
¿Necesitas un resumen en inglés?